Description

Job Opportunity: Registered Nurse (MS/Tele Nights)

Location: Fayetteville, North Carolina
Employment Type: Travel/Contract
Contract Length: 13 weeks


Job Details

  • Specialty: Medical-Surgical/Telemetry (MS/Tele)
  • Required Years of Experience: 2 years in MS/Tele
  • First-time travelers accepted
  • Weekend Requirement: Every other weekend
  • Float Requirement: Must float within scope to like units as needed
  • Locals not accepted (50-mile radius rule from main campus)
  • On-call: No
  • Block scheduling: Open to accommodating
  • Return Staff Policy: Must be gone for 1 year to return as a traveler
  • System Contract Limit: Maximum of 2 contracts (can extend once), then must be gone for 6 months before returning

Patient Ratios

  • Nurse to patient ratio: 1:5-6

Certifications Required

  • BLS (Basic Life Support)
  • ACLS (Advanced Cardiac Life Support)
  • NIH Stroke Certification (must be updated annually)

Competencies & Testing

  • Dysrhythmia/EKG Competency Exam required and must be renewed annually
  • Pass/Fail Testing (EKG/Medication) required for awareness with 3 attempts allowed to pass with 80% or higher
  • Acknowledgement of Pass/Fail Testing required for MS/Tele and other units

Background & Health Requirements

  • Background check required within 6 months of start
  • Physical exam required within 1 year, updated annually
  • Negative TB test or chest X-ray within 1 year of start (annual renewal required)
  • Immunizations required:
    • Tetanus/Diphtheria/Tdap (within last 10 years)
    • Rubeola (Measles) - titer or 2 vaccines
    • Mumps - titer or 2 vaccines
    • Rubella - titer or 2 vaccines
    • Hepatitis B - vaccine series, positive titer, or signed declination accepted
    • Varicella - titer or 2 vaccines
  • Drug testing: Negative 10-panel drug screen within 30 days of start
  • Flu vaccine required year-round; medical or religious exemptions accepted with facility approval
  • COVID-19 vaccine not required but documentation accepted if available

Facility & Orientation Highlights

  • Facility Type: Short-term acute care, Level III Trauma Center, Teaching Hospital
  • Total Staffed Beds: 733
  • Charting System: Epic
  • Scrub Color: Royal blue and white
  • Orientation: Majority of the day on Monday, includes meeting with unit representative and schedule distribution

About Fayetteville, NC

As a Travel Med Surg/Telemetry Nurse in Fayetteville, NC here's what you should know:
Cost of Living
  • Fayetteville's cost of living is l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
  •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
Weather
  • In summer, average highs are around 89°F, and average lows are around 69°F.
  • In winter, average highs are around 54°F, and average lows are around 32°F.
Furnished Housing
  • Short term rentals are available in Fayetteville and can be found with relative ease.
Transportation
  • Fayetteville is car-friendly, with most residents relying on private vehicles.
  • Public transportation options are available but may be limited compared to larger cities.
Demographics
  • Fayetteville has a diverse population with a wide age range.
  • Common health issues include obesity and related conditions.
  • There is a sizable population of travel nurses due to the presence of military medical facilities.
